Why did Target in Canada fail?
Operating Model (Canada) Inventory planning: Target swiftly opened 124 stores in the first two years of operation and never implemented a proper supply chain system. As a result, its shelves were overstocked with certain products, and was severely under-stocked in other areas thus leaving its shelves bare [iv].
What happened to target Canada?
Target Canada opened its first store in March 2013, and was operating 133 locations by January 2015. Target Canada commenced Court-supervised restructuring proceedings in January 2015, and finally shut down all of their stores by April 12, 2015.

What did target do wrong?
Target was accused of using hiring tests that were considered discriminatory based on race and gender. Consequently, in 2015, the retailer agreed to a $2.8 million settlement with the Equal Employment Opportunity Commission. A few years prior, Target was hit with a class-action lawsuit that alleged age discrimination.

Is Carhartt Made in China?
Carhartt offers a “Union-Made in USA” line of workwear through its retailers. The company has four factories in the United States. The manufacturing of many of Carhartt’s non-core apparel items have been outsourced abroad. Some countries where outsourcing is and has been done are China and Mexico.
What does the Carhartt symbol mean?
As you can see, the logo itself didn’t actually contain the name of the company. It used images of a train car and a heart to create a symbolic representation of our brand name: car + heart = Carhartt. Unlike its predecessor, it clearly emphasized the Carhartt brand name.

Does Walmart own its buildings?
Walmart. Walmart (NYSE: WMT) is another retailer that prefers to own its real estate. At the end of last year, the company owned 4,701 of its 5,542 properties in the U.S., which included Walmart and Sam’s Club stores as well as distribution facilities.
